| In-state | Out of state | |
| Cost of Attendance | $31,690 | $50,688 | 
| Tuition | $12,610 | $31,608 | 
| Room & Board (on-campus) | $14,000 | $14,000 | 
| Books & Supplies | $1,000 | $1,000 | 
| Transportation & Other | $4,080 | $4,080 | 
| Percentage of students receiving some need-based aid | 93% | |
| Percentage of students receiving some Federal aid | 24% | |
| Percentage of students receiving some institutional aid | 67% | |
| Percentage of students with education loans | 49% |

In 2020, the average GPA of students admitted to University of Kentucky was 3.46.
In 2020, 23% of applicants submitted SAT scores. Reported score ranges for admitted students:
| Score | Math | EBRW | 
| 25th Percentile | 530 | 540 | 
| 75th Percentile | 640 | 640 | 
In 2020, 88% of applicants submitted ACT scores. Reported score ranges for admitted students:
| Score | Composite | Writing | 
| 25th Percentile | 22 | - | 
| 75th Percentile | 29 | - |
